Due to an emergency in the audience, Pietro Lombardi interrupted his concert in Oberhausen for a short time. A replacement was quickly provided.

Pietro Lombardi (29) interrupted his concert in Oberhausen for around 20 minutes on Tuesday evening. The reason: A twelve-year-old boy in the front row collapsed due to circulatory problems, like the singer reported in several Instagram stories. “It was very clear to me to stop the show first and go with the little one to see if the little one was doing well,” explains Lombardi.

For him it is the most beautiful thing to be on stage. However, he himself is a father “and I could never spread a good mood if the child is not well and that’s why I went to the paramedics”. The young fan is doing well, Lombardi reveals.

Oliver Pocher takes over the stage

An entertaining substitute for the 20-minute break was quickly found. Oliver Pocher (44), a longtime friend of Lombardi, happened to be there and jumped onto the stage.

The comedian put Lombardi’s live band’s improvisational skills to the test and apparently struck up a few songs on the fly, as can be seen in numerous Instagram stories, which the comedian reposted. Fans cheered the comedian loudly. Lombardi’s conclusion on his concert evening in Oberhausen: “Everything ended peacefully and healthy.”
